Section 48-5-261 - Classification of counties for administration of part

For the purpose of administering this part, the counties of this state are placed in the following classes:(1) Class I - Counties having less than 3,000 parcels of real property;(2) Class II - Counties having at least 3,000 but less than 8,000 parcels of real property;(3) Class III - Counties having at least 8,000 but less than 15,000 parcels of real property;(4) Class IV - Counties having at least 15,000 but less than 25,000 parcels of real property;(5) Class V - Counties having at least 25,000 but less than 35,000 parcels of real property;(6) Class VI - Counties having at least 35,000 but less than 50,000 parcels of real property;(7) Class VII - Counties having at least 50,000 but less than 100,000 parcels of real property; and(8) Class VIII - Counties having at least 100,000 or more parcels of real property.
